Terrible experience! I bought a ticket with 2 connection flights. Usually when you do it online, a agency would make it as a single ticket so you are able to tag your luggage all the way to your final destination and dont have to leave a transit zone to pick it up after every flight. Very useful thing, specially if you dont have a visa in a country you are transferring thru. This guys buy tickets separately. I did not have a visa and not sure how I will claim my baggage. I am currently waiting for my connection flight and trying to find someone to go and recheck my baggage again. Poor customer service!

I would recommend NOT booking through Kiwi! My husband and I made this mistake. We were flying from the US to Italy and missed our connecting flight in London due to it being too short of a layover time with lines for immigration and security. We tried contacting Kiwi immediately at the airport as instructed. We tried calling several times and I tried using their "SOS" feature on their phone app. We waited for 5 hours in the airport just waiting for a response. NOTHING. Since we couldn't wait any longer, we were able to arrange a change from our missed flight with the airline for the next day- paying 180 pounds (230.00USD) to do so since we didn't have any other choice. We also had to book a hotel in London overnight and missed an entire day of our Italy vacation- losing money on hotel and travel reservations there too. Overall we lost about 1,000 USD from missing that flight. And the "Kiwi Guarantee"? Absolute garbage. They didn't give us ANY money or refund to cover our losses even though it was not any fault of our own that we missed our connecting flight. We met several other passengers who booked through Kiwi that shared the same issue on our flight. If you think you're saving money, just know that Kiwi does NOT have your back if anything goes wrong, which happens incredibly often on international travel.
